Emerging international concert pianist Vatche Jambazian made his Debut at the age of 16 in Yerevan, Armenia performing in a televised recital as part of the Independence Day celebrations. Vatche is prizewinner in the Los Angeles International Piano Competition and the Australian National Piano Award. In 2008 Vatche was awarded the Fine Music Station Young Performer of the Year and was a finalist in the 2015 Symphony Australia Young Performer of The Year. A graduate from the Sydney Conservatorium of Music, Vatche completed his Master’s at The Juilliard School and is currently undertaking his Doctorate in Musical Arts at the Manhattan School of Music.
